Hello Phu,
Welcome to localisation team.
The Fedora L10n platform is on Weblate now.
I think here[1] is your starting point. Vietnamese is already available,
so you don't need to add it.

Here is a brief guide[2] on translating on Weblate. Hope it will be helpful.

[1] https://translate.fedoraproject.org/languages/vi/
[2] https://fedoraproject.org/wiki/L10N/Translate_On_Weblate
